The wine we are going to review tonight is a legendary one, as this is one of the best wines from Moldova, in fact it is the country’s most famous wine blend. The blend is made of cabernet sauvignon, saperavi and rara neagra grape varieties, where the last two are the key to this fabulous blend, while rara neagra is an indigenous variety that adds local terroir into the final blend, saperavi is all about flavours, as it enriches the wine aroma profile with notes of leather, lavender and figs, but more on that later. Take a look at the tasting notes bellow and our detailed assessment of the wine:
Visual
Noble and deep ruby color, with shades of scarlet towards the rim.
Olfactory
The nose is strong, filled mostly with ripe black fruit: ripe black cherry, red currant, sour cherry, black currant, dried lum, dried cranberry and some hints of cloves. An instant later comes secondary and tertiary notes of red pepper, leather, sweet tobacco, cinnamon, nutmeg, black soil, roasted oakwood and some subtle hints of raw meat.
Gustatory
The wine is dry, with high, but well integrated alcohol level, high acidity and ripe tannin. The wine tastes fruity and earthy at the same time – spicy, seedy, extracted and bold. It has a good overall balance between all the elements (sugar, alcohol, acidity and tannin) with a mouthwatering and elegant leathery accent.
Aftertaste
The wine has a medium-plus finish and a balanced-velvety aftertaste.

This is definitely a great Wine of Moldova and the overall rating says the same, with 90.8 points scored it is right there, among the best wines we’ve tasted so far. Conclusion: this is a wine just a bit over its peak form – not recommended for any more bottle ageing if you are not a hardcore ,vintage wines geek. We would recommend to pair this wine with prosciutto bruschetta with tomato and olive oil, or some black worcestershire fillet – this last one is simply an epic pairing. Enjoy.
